To begin with I must say, I do not believe the elections in the United States are rigged at all.  How can a political party complain when they won the House, the Senate, the White House and Supreme Court, drop the mic. That is not what I am talking about here anyway.  I just love to vote. I love the entire day, the experience  of going to the local polling location the feel of community.  There are spaghetti  dinners, bake sales, just an energy throughout the day.  I feel it is a day where we are truly united regardless of who you are voting for.  On that day the entire country comes together in a unified act of democracy. No matter if you are Red, Blue, or Purple, on election day we are all Red White and Blue.
